How they compare

Slovenia currently reports 1,206 1000 ha against 1,043 1000 ha in North Macedonia, a difference of 163 1000 ha.

That makes Slovenia's figure about 1.2 times North Macedonia's.

Across all 5 years both countries report, Slovenia has been ahead every year.

North Macedonia ranks 61st and Slovenia ranks 60th of 77 countries.

Slovenia has averaged higher in every one of the 2 decades both report.

The FAOSTAT domain on Emissions from Forests consists of CO2 emissions and removals corresponding to forest carbon stock changes (aboveground and belowground living biomass). Estimates are computed following the 2006 IPCC Guidelines for National Greenhouse Gas Inventories (IPCC, 2006).
